1. Specifications Comparison
| Feature | Xiaomi Redmi 12 | Samsung Galaxy S24 Ultra | Practical Impact |
|---|---|---|---|
| Design | |||
| Dimensions (mm) | 168.6 x 76.3 x 8.2 | 162.3 x 79 x 8.6 | Redmi 12 is slightly taller and narrower. S24 Ultra is thicker and heavier. |
| Weight (g) | 198.5 | 232 | Redmi 12 is noticeably lighter, reducing hand fatigue during extended use. |
| Build | Unspecified | Unspecified | Material differences impact durability and premium feel; information is lacking here. |
| Display | |||
| Size (inches) | 6.79 | 6.8 | Negligible size difference in real-world usage. |
| Resolution | 1080 x 2460 | 1440 x 3120 | S24 Ultra offers significantly sharper visuals, crucial for media consumption and detail-oriented tasks. |
| Type | IPS LCD | Dynamic AMOLED 2X | S24 Ultra's AMOLED delivers superior contrast, deeper blacks, and vibrant colors. |
| Refresh Rate (Hz) | 90 | 120 | S24 Ultra provides smoother animations and scrolling, enhancing the overall user experience. |
| Peak Brightness (nits) | 550 | 2600 | S24 Ultra boasts exceptional outdoor visibility, even in direct sunlight. |
| Performance | |||
| Chipset | Mediatek Helio G88 (12nm) |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 (4nm) | S24 Ultra's significantly more powerful processor ensures smooth multitasking, demanding gaming, and faster app loading. |
| CPU | Octa-core (2x2.0 GHz Cortex-A75 & 6x1.8 GHz Cortex-A55) | Octa-core (1x3.39 GHz Cortex-X4 & 3x3.1 GHz Cortex-A720 & 2x2.9 GHz Cortex-A720 & 2x2.2 GHz Cortex-A520) | S24 Ultra offers a substantial performance leap due to its newer architecture and higher clock speeds. |
| GPU | Mali-G52 MC2 | Adreno 750 | S24 Ultra's GPU delivers significantly better graphics performance for gaming and visually intensive applications. |
| RAM | 4GB/8GB | 12GB | S24 Ultra's larger RAM enables seamless multitasking and smoother performance with demanding apps. |
| Camera | |||
| Main Camera (MP) | 50 | 200 | S24 Ultra boasts a much higher resolution main sensor, potentially capturing more detail. |
| Video Recording | 1080p@30fps | Up to 8K@30fps | S24 Ultra allows for significantly higher resolution video recording. |
| Features | Triple Camera | Quad Camera with advanced zoom features | S24 Ultra offers more versatile camera options, including telephoto and periscope lenses for superior zoom capabilities. |
| Battery | |||
| Capacity (mAh) | 5000 | 5000 | Similar battery capacities, but real-world battery life will depend on software optimization and power consumption of each device's components. |
2. Key Differences Analysis
Xiaomi Redmi 12 Advantages:
- Lighter and More Affordable: Significantly lighter and expected to be considerably cheaper.
- Adequate for Basic Tasks: Sufficient for everyday tasks like browsing, social media, and casual photography.
Samsung Galaxy S24 Ultra Advantages:
- Flagship Performance: Top-tier processor, ample RAM, and a powerful GPU for demanding tasks and gaming.
- Stunning Display: High-resolution, vibrant AMOL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ate for an exceptional visual experience.
- Advanced Camera System: High-resolution sensors, versatile lenses, and 8K video recording capabilities.
3. User Profiles & Recommendations
Xiaomi Redmi 12: Budget-conscious users who prioritize affordability and lightweight design. Suitable for basic tasks and light media consumption.
Samsung Galaxy S24 Ultra: Power users, gamers, photography enthusiasts, and anyone seeking a premium smartphone experience. Ideal for demanding tasks, high-quality media consumption, and professional-grade photography/videography.
